Secure Your Custom Domain with Cloudflare
If you are a Blogger user looking to enhance your blog with a custom domain while ensuring optimal performance and security, this guide is for you. Using Cloudflare, you can protect your blog against DDoS attacks, enable a free SSL certificate, and improve loading speeds all for free.
Step 1: Purchase a Domain Name
Start by purchasing a custom domain name from any domain registrar of your choice, such as Namecheap, GoDaddy, or Google Domains. Step 2: Add Your Domain to Cloudflare
Create a Cloudflare Account:
- Visit Cloudflare and sign up for a free account.
Add Your Site:
- Once logged in, click on Add a Site.
- Enter bikrambhujel.com and click Begin Scan.
- Cloudflare will scan your DNS records. Review and confirm them.
Update Your Nameservers:
- Cloudflare will provide you with new nameservers (e.g., ns1.cloudflare.com and ns2.cloudflare.com).
- Go to your domain registrar’s dashboard and update the nameservers to the ones provided by Cloudflare.
Wait for Propagation:
- It may take a few hours for the DNS changes to propagate. You’ll receive an email from Cloudflare once the setup is complete.
Step 3: Connect Your Domain to Blogger
1. Go to Blogger Settings:
- Log in to your Blogger account.
- Navigate to Settings > Custom Domain.
- Enter your custom domain, e.g., www.bikrambhujel.com.np. Click Save.
2. Get CNAME Records:
- Blogger will show you two CNAME records:
- The first is www pointing to ghs.google.com.
- The second is a unique string (e.g., abcd1234) pointing to another string (e.g., gv-xyz12345).
3. Add CNAME Records to Cloudflare:
- Go to your Cloudflare dashboard and click on DNS.
- Add the two CNAME records provided by Blogger.
- Type: CNAME
- Name: www
- Target: ghs.google.com
- Type: CNAME
- Name: (the unique string provided by Blogger)
- Target: (the other unique string provided by Blogger)
- Add A record and add 4 IP's provided by Google 216.239.38.21,216.239.34.21,216.239.32.21,216.239.36.21
4. Enable Proxying:
- Make sure the cloud icon next to each CNAME record is orange, indicating that Cloudflare’s proxy is active.
5. Verify the Connection:
- Return to Blogger and click Save again to verify the domain connection
Step 4: Enable SSL in Cloudflare
1. Set SSL Mode:
- In the Cloudflare dashboard, go to the SSL/TLS tab.
- Set the SSL mode to Full.
2. Force HTTPS:
- Navigate to Edge Certificates under the SSL/TLS tab.
- Enable Always Use HTTPS and Automatic HTTPS Rewrites.
3. Enable HTTPS on Blogger:
- Go to Settings > HTTPS in your Blogger dashboard.
- Turn on HTTPS Availability and HTTPS Redirect.
Step 5: Optimise Performance with Cloudflare
1.Enable Caching:
- In the Cloudflare dashboard, go to the Caching tab and enable the default caching settings.
2. Turn on Brotli Compression:
- Go to the Speed tab and enable Brotli for faster loading times.
3.Configure Page Rules:
- Create a page rule for your site to cache everything and enhance speed:
- URL: www.bikrambhujel.com.np
- Settings: Cache Everything and Edge Cache TTL (set to a month).
4.Enable Rocket Loader:
- Still in the Speed tab, enable Rocket Loader to optimise JavaScript loading.
Step 6: Test Your Setup (Optional)
- Visit your website to ensure your blog is accessible via HTTPS.
- Use tools like GTmetrix or PageSpeed Insights to check the performance and loading speed of your site.
Benefits of Using Cloudflare for Blogger
1. DDoS Protection:
- Cloudflare shields your site from malicious traffic and DDoS attacks.
2. Free SSL:
- Secure your site with HTTPS without any additional cost.
3. Improved Speed:
- Faster loading times thanks to caching, compression, and Cloudflare’s global CDN.
4. Better SEO:
- HTTPS and fast loading speeds contribute positively to search engine rankings.
